Possible Causes
Flow rate near minimum threshold, Oversized heater for demand, Faulty flow sensor giving intermittent signal, Incorrect modulation settings
How to Fix / Troubleshooting
Safety first: Turn off power before accessing internal components.
Steps:
- Increase flow: Open the hot tap more fully to keep flow above the minimum required by the Saunier Duval heater.
- Clean flow sensor: Remove and clean the DHW flow sensor/turbine to ensure a stable signal.
- Check NTCs: Verify that temperature sensors are correctly mounted and not loose, which can cause rapid temperature swings.
- Professional adjustment: A technician may need to check modulation parameters and gas settings.
Warning: Frequent cycling reduces component life. Address the root cause rather than ignoring the symptom.
